Financial Statements
eSchools uses cookies - you must enabled JavaScript to allow non-essential cookies. For more information, please click here. eSchools Policies and Accessibility Statement
School website design by eSchools. Content provided by Plymouth CAST - Company number 08438686. All rights reserved. 2025